Journal of Public Administration Research and Theory· 2012Q1

Subjective Organizational Performance and Measurement Error: Common Source Bias and Spurious Relationships

Kenneth J. Meier, Laurence J. O’Toole

Short summary

Measures of organizational performance based on administrator self-perceptions are prone to common source bias, potentially leading to spurious results in up to 50% of statistical tests.
